Armenian Deputy PM, US Ambassador discuss prospects of unblocking South Caucasus communication channels
1 minute read

Deputy Prime Minister of Armenia Mher Grigoryan received the US Ambassador to Armenia Kristina Kvien.
Both sides emphasized the importance of the agreements reached between Armenia and Azerbaijan in Washington on August 8, as well as the memorandums of understanding signed between the Republic of Armenia and the United States of America, Grigoryan’s Office has said.
In this context, they exchanged views on the opportunities for developing bilateral relations between Armenia and the United States and the prospect of unblocking communications in the region.
